@font-face{font-family:Maven Pro;src:url(/cdn/shop/files/MavenPro-Regular.woff2) format("woff2");font-weight:400}@font-face{font-family:Maven Pro;src:url(/cdn/shop/files/MavenPro-Medium.woff2) format("woff2");font-weight:500}@font-face{font-family:Maven Pro;src:url(/cdn/shop/files/MavenPro-SemiBold.woff2) format("woff2");font-weight:600}@font-face{font-family:Maven Pro;src:url(/cdn/shop/files/MavenPro-Bold.woff2) format("woff2");font-weight:700}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abLight.woff2) format("woff2");font-weight:300;font-style:normal}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abLightIt.woff2) format("woff2");font-weight:300;font-style:italic}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abBook.woff2) format("woff2");font-weight:400;font-style:normal}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abBookIt.woff2) format("woff2");font-weight:400;font-style:italic}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abMedium.woff2) format("woff2");font-weight:500;font-style:normal}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abMediumIt.woff2) format("woff2");font-weight:500;font-style:italic}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abBold.woff2) format("woff2");font-weight:700;font-style:normal}@font-face{font-family:Klinic Slab;src:url(/cdn/shop/files/KlinicSlabBoldIt.woff2) format("woff2");font-weight:700;font-style:italic}:root{--font-heading-family: "ivyepic", sans-serif;--page-width-extended: 92rem;--page-width: 144rem !important}@media screen and (min-width:990px){img.header__heading-logo{max-width:132px;min-width:80px}.header--middle-center.header,.header--middle-left.header{padding-bottom:1.25rem}.header__heading,.header__heading-link{margin-top:-4px}.header--middle-center.header,.header--middle-left.header{padding-bottom:2rem;padding-top:2.5rem}.header__inline-menu{max-width:900px;display:grid}.link,.customer a:not(header) :not(footer){font-size:1.6rem}.header--middle-left{grid-template-columns:150px auto auto!important}.header__menu-item{padding:1.2rem 1.5rem}summary.list-menu__item.dropdown,a.list-menu__item.dropdown{padding-right:2.7rem;padding-left:1.25rem}.header-wrapper{border-bottom:.1rem solid rgb(var(--color-icon-social));padding-block:1rem}}.link svg{color:inherit;max-width:3rem;max-height:3rem}@media screen and (min-width:749px){.header__icon .icon{height:3rem;width:3rem}}@media screen and (max-width:749px){.header__icon .icon-cart,.header__icon .icon-search{height:2.5rem;width:2.5rem}}.menu-drawer__utility-links{background-color:#efefef!important}.header__icon--account .header__icon-text,.header__icon--cart .header__icon-text .small-hide.medium-hide{display:none}@media screen and (max-width:749px){.header__icon--menu span{width:3rem;height:3rem}}@media screen and (min-width:749px){.header__icon{margin-left:2rem}}.cart-count-bubble{background-color:rgb(var(--color-general-link));width:20px;height:20px!important;border-radius:20px;color:#fff!important;font-size:1.2rem;line-height:1.9rem;position:absolute;right:0;top:-4px;padding-left:1px}.header__search .header__search-form{max-width:100px}@media screen and (max-width:989px){.cart-count-bubble{font-size:1.1rem;width:16px;height:16px!important;line-height:1.35rem;padding-left:0;padding-top:1px;top:6px;right:4px}}.menu-drawer__inner-container{background-color:var(--gradient-general-section-bg)}input#NewsletterForm--sections--21872149037336__footer{border-radius:50px!important}.footer{background-color:#f3f4f7!important;border-top:1px solid #e2e7f1!important}.footer__content-additional{background-color:#e2e7f1!important}.footer-block__details-content .list-menu__item--active{text-decoration:none!important;text-shadow:none!important}.product__text.caption-with-letter-spacing{font-size:1.5rem!important;opacity:.6}.product__inventory,.product__sku{margin:0!important}.product__text{margin-bottom:1.5rem!important}.product__title{margin-bottom:1rem!important;line-height:1.1!important;margin-top:1rem!important}.product__info-container>*+*{margin:0 0 2rem}.product .shopify-payment-button{margin-top:2rem!important}.product .product-form__quantity{margin-right:1.75rem!important}.product .product__price{margin-bottom:2rem}.product__info-container .form__label{text-transform:uppercase;font-weight:500!important;opacity:.8}.product .product__info-wrapper variant-radios{margin-bottom:2.8rem!important}.product-form__input label,.radio-js span,.product .style-3 .product-form__quantity .quantity,.product .style-3 .product-form__input:not(.variant-color) input[type=radio]+label,.product .style-3 .product-form__submit,.product .style-3 .shopify-payment-button__button--unbranded,.variant-radios.style-3 label{border-radius:50px!important}.product .product-form-wrp:not(.style-2)+div{margin-top:2rem!important;font-size:1.8rem;line-height:1.5}.product-section .style-2 .breadcrumbs{border-bottom:.1rem solid rgba(var(--color-general-main-text),.1)!important}.product .product-form-wrp.style-3:not(:first-child){border-top:.1rem solid rgba(var(--color-general-main-text),.1)!important}.product__media.media{border-radius:12px}.product__media.media img{mix-blend-mode:multiply}.thumbnail-list__item .slider__slide{border-radius:12px}.circle .thumbnail{border-radius:12px!important}.product__info-container .shopify-app-block{margin:0 0 1.5rem!important}.product-recommendations-wrp .style-1 .card-navigation .button-product-detail{background-color:#fff;border-color:rgb(var(--color-general-heading));border:1px solid rgb(var(--color-general-main-text))}.product-recommendations-wrp .card-navigation{gap:1rem}.product-recommendations-wrp .card-navigation .button{padding:.5rem 1.75rem}@media screen and (min-width:550px){body .product__title.half{width:80%!important}}@media screen and (min-width:1101px){.product .product-form__quantity. .product .product-form__quantity .quantity{max-width:12rem!important}}@media screen and (min-width:1101px){.product .product-form__submit{max-width:calc(100% - 14rem)!important}}@media screen and (max-width:1100px){.product .product-form__quantity .quantity{max-width:16rem!important}}@media screen and (max-width:1100px){.product .product-form__quantity{margin-bottom:2rem!important;margin-right:0!important}}@media screen and (min-width:1367px){.product:not(.product--no-media):not(.featured-product) .product__info-wrapper{padding-left:4rem!important}}@media screen and (min-width:1200px){#shopify-section-template--21872148971800__main{padding-bottom:4.8rem!important;padding-top:2.5rem!important;margin-bottom:0!important}}@media screen and (max-width:749px){#shopify-section-template--21872148971800__main.spaced-section:not(.spaced-section--full-width):first-child{padding-top:0rem!important}.breadcrumbs{padding-top:2rem!important;margin-top:0rem!important}.slider.product__media-list .product__media-item:first-of-type{padding-left:0rem!important}.slider-mobile-gutter .slider-buttons{margin-top:.5rem!important}.grid__item.product__media-wrapper{margin-bottom:0rem!important}.product__text.caption-with-letter-spacing{font-size:1.2rem!important}.product-form__buttons{flex-direction:column;align-content:baseline!important;row-gap:1.2rem;align-items:flex-start!important}.product .style-3 .product-form__quantity{max-width:60%!important}.product .style-3 .product-form__submit{max-width:100%!important}.product .shopify-payment-button{margin-top:1.2rem!important}}section#shopify-section-template--21659989704984__f98cbe48-128c-4c22-91da-2aef44f4601e{background-color:#fdfdfa;margin-top:-3.6rem;padding-bottom:8rem;margin-bottom:8rem;border-bottom:.1rem solid #e6e6e6}@media screen and (max-width:749px){section#shopify-section-template--21659989704984__f98cbe48-128c-4c22-91da-2aef44f4601e{padding-bottom:4rem;margin-bottom:3.2rem}section#shopify-section-template--21872148971800__main{padding-bottom:1.6rem}}.modal-content{border-radius:24px}.modal-product-detail .close{top:1rem!important;right:1rem!important}.jdgm-write-rev-link,.jdgm-btn{border-radius:50px!important;text-transform:uppercase!important;max-width:none!important;padding:2rem 5rem!important;width:auto!important;font-size:var(--buttons-font-size)!important;font-weight:600!important}.jdgm-rev-widg__title{font-size:var(--font-heading-2-size)!important;font-weight:600!important}.jdgm-form__fieldset p,.jdgm-form__inline-label,.jdgm-form__fieldset label{font-size:1.6rem}.jdgm-form__inline-label,.jdgm-form__fieldset label{opacity:.6}.jdgm-form__fieldset input,.jdgm-form__fieldset textarea,.jdgm-picture-fieldset__box-wrapper{border-radius:.8rem!important}.jdgm-notification__title{font-size:110%!important}.jdgm-form__fieldset input{border-radius:50px!important}.jdgm-prev-badge__text{font-size:1.6rem!important}.jdgm-star{padding:0 4px 0 0!important;font-size:1.6rem!important}.jdgm-prev-badge__stars{margin-right:.8rem!important}.jdgm-prev-badge__text span{padding-left:8px}.jdgm-rev__icon{border-radius:12px!important}.jdgm-rev__author{margin-left:.8rem!important}.jdgm-rev__author,.jdgm-rev__title,.jdgm-rev__body p{font-size:1.6rem!important}.jdgm-rev__title{line-height:1.2rem!important}.pdp-description-tab__tab-menu{margin-top:34px}.pdp-description-tab__tab-menu ul{margin:0;padding:0;list-style:none;display:flex}.pdp-description-tab__tab-menu ul li{-ms-flex-preferred-size:0;flex-basis:0;-ms-flex-positive:1;flex-grow:1;max-width:100%;text-align:center}.pdp-description-tab__tab-menu ul li a{color:#0b304c;text-transform:uppercase;letter-spacing:.44px;font-weight:600;padding:0;text-decoration:none;transition:.5s all;background:#fff;border-bottom:0;min-height:8rem;display:flex;align-items:center;justify-content:center}.pdp-description-tab__tab-menu .tab-menu{border-radius:5rem 5rem 0 0;overflow:hidden;border:.1rem solid rgba(var(--color-general-main-text),.3)}.pdp-description-tab__tab-menu ul li a:hover{background:#f9f7f7;text-decoration:none}.pdp-description-tab__tab-menu ul li a.active{color:#959a36;text-decoration:show;background:#f9f7f7}.pdp-description-tab__tab-box{display:none}.pdp-description-tab__tab-teaser{max-width:var(--page-width);width:100%;margin:0 auto;padding:0 5rem}.pdp-description-tab__tab-main-box{background:#fff;padding:4rem 8rem;border:.1rem solid rgba(var(--color-general-main-text),.3);margin-top:-2px;border-radius:0 0 5rem 5rem}.pdp-description-tab__tab-main-box h2{margin-bottom:2rem;font-size:2.8rem;font-family:var(--font-body-family);font-weight:600}.pdp-description-tab__tab-box ul{padding-left:0;line-height:1.2rem}.pdp-description-tab__tab-box li{padding-left:0;list-style-type:none}.pdp-description-tab__tab-box li span{font-weight:600;opacity:1}@media screen and (max-width:749px){.pdp-description-tab__tab-main-box{padding:2rem}.pdp-description-tab__tab-main-box h2{margin-bottom:1.6rem;font-size:2.2rem}.pdp-description-tab__tab-main-box p{font-size:1.6rem}.pdp-description-tab__tab-menu ul li a{min-height:4rem;line-height:1.2;font-size:1.4rem}.pdp-description-tab__tab-menu .tab-menu{border-radius:2.4rem 2.4rem 0 0}.pdp-description-tab__tab-main-box{border-radius:0 0 2.4rem 2.4rem}.pdp-description-tab__tab-teaser{padding:0 2rem}}.product-recommendations__heading{font-weight:600!important}.product-card .card-information__text{display:inherit;margin-bottom:.5rem!important}.product-card .ab-price{margin-top:.5rem!important}@media screen and (min-width:750px){.style-3 .navigation-layout{background-color:#fff!important}}.ab-page-banner .collection-hero__title{color:transparent;-webkit-text-stroke-width:2px;-webkit-text-stroke-color:black;font-size:9.6rem}.ab-page-banner{border-bottom:.1rem solid rgb(var(--color-icon-social),.4)}.card-information__wrapper>:not(.visually-hidden:first-child)+:not(.rating){margin-top:1.2rem!important}.main-collection__list .card-information__text.small,.card-information__text h3,.collection .style-3 h3{font-weight:600!important;line-height:1.1!important;font-size:1.8rem!important}.ab-page-banner .collection-hero__title{color:transparent;-webkit-text-stroke-width:2px;-webkit-text-stroke-color:rgb(var(--color-general-main-text));font-size:9.6rem}.line-separator{border-top:.05 rem solid rgb(var(--color-icon-social),.4 !important)}.collection-grid-section .collection-filters,div#CollectionProductGrid .collection,.collection-hero .page-width{max-width:144rem!important}.collection--empty .title-wrapper{border:.1rem solid rgba(var(--color-general-main-text),.1)!important;border-radius:50px}.collection-filters__field .uppercase,.facets__heading.caption-large.uppercase,.facets__summary.caption-large.focus-offset.uppercase,.collection-filters__sort.select__select.caption-large.uppercase{text-transform:none;font-weight:400}@media screen and (min-width:990px){.collection--empty .link,.customer a:not(header) :not(footer){font-size:var(--font-body-size)!important}}.style-3 .card-information__text{font-weight:600!important;line-height:1.15!important}@media screen and (min-width:750px){.half-width-section .collection-hero__image-container.media img{max-height:400px}}.style-3 .facets__wrapper,.style-3 .collection-filters__field .select,.style-3 .navigation-layout,.style-3 .facets__display{border:.05em solid #B9BCC1!important}@media screen and (max-width:749px){.collection--empty .title-wrapper{border-radius:25px}.ab-page-banner .collection-hero__title{font-size:6.4rem;-webkit-text-stroke-width:1px}.ab-page-banner .collection-hero__title{margin-bottom:0rem!important}.collection-hero__title{margin:1.8rem 0 0!important}.style-3 .mobile-facets__heading{font-size:2.4rem!important;font-weight:500!important}.style-3 .mobile-facets__header-summary{display:none}.mobile-facets__main .collection-filters__field .select{padding-left:2rem!important}.mobile-facets__main .collection-filters__field label{padding-bottom:1rem!important}.facet-checkbox__label,.mobile-facets__close-button{font-size:1.6rem!important}.mobile-facets__close-button{font-weight:500;opacity:.6}}.cart-notification__header-icon{background-color:rgba(var(--color-general-main-text))!important}.cart__contents .cart-notification-item__image-wrp{border:none!important}.cart-notification-item__name{font-size:1.8rem!important;font-weight:600!important;line-height:1.1!important;color:rgba(var(--color-general-main-text))!important}.cart-notification-item__quantity .quantity,.share-button__fallback{border-radius:50px!important}.cart-notification-item:not(:last-child){border-bottom:.1rem solid rgba(var(--color-general-main-text),.1)!important}.cart-notification-item__media .color-background-2{background:none!important}.cart-notification__links a#cart-notification-button,.cart-notification__links span{text-transform:uppercase!important}.cart-notification-item__product-option,.cart-notification-item__price{font-size:1.6rem!important}.cart-notification-content{max-width:42rem!important;width:90vw}@media screen and (min-width:750px){.cart-section:first-of-type>div{padding-top:4rem!important}}.cart-item__media .color-background-2{background:none!important}.cart-items .quantity{border-radius:50px!important}.cart__clear-button,.cart__checkout-button{max-width:none!important;width:auto!important}@media screen and (min-width:750px){.cart__footer>*{max-width:80rem}}@media screen and (max-width:499px){.cart__ctas{flex-direction:column}}.shopify-policy__title h1{text-align:left}.shopify-policy__container{margin:0 auto 8rem}@media screen and (min-width:1200px){#shopify-section-template--21659989541144__main{padding-top:0rem!important}}.main-page-banner{padding:6rem 0rem 8rem;background-color:#fefef9;margin-bottom:6rem;border-bottom:.1rem solid rgba(var(--color-general-main-text),.1)}.main-page-banner .page-width,.page-section .page-width--narrow,.banner-hero .full-width .banner-hero--with-image .page-width,.section-faq .page-width{max-width:var(--page-width-extended)!important}.main-page-banner .h1{text-align:left!important;line-height:1!important}.main-page-banner .section-title .breadcrumbs__list{justify-content:left}@media screen and (max-width:749px){.main-page-banner{padding:3rem 0rem 4rem}section#shopify-section-template--21659989541144__main{padding-top:0!important}.main-page-banner .breadcrumbs{padding-top:0rem!important}}.banner-hero--with-image{background-color:#fefef9!important}.faq-item .text{font-family:var(--font-body-family)!important}.contact .contact-form{border-radius:50px}section#shopify-section-template--21872148676888__main .page-width{max-width:var(--page-width)!important}.main-page-banner .description{text-align:left!important}.image-with-text__contact span{padding-right:16px;min-width:none!important}.image-with-text__contact a{font-weight:600}.image-with-text__content>*+*{margin-top:1.5rem!important}@media screen and (max-width:749px){.image-with-text__contact{display:flex!important;flex-direction:column!important}.contact .contact-form{border-radius:25px}.ab-image-with-text .image-with-text__content{padding:5rem 0!important}}@media screen and (min-width:750px){section#shopify-section-template--21872148676888__main .page-width{padding-inline:5rem!important}}.shopify-pc__banner__body{font-size:1.6rem}.shopify-pc__banner__wrapper{max-width:144rem;margin:auto}.shopify-pc__banner__dialog button.shopify-pc__banner__btn-accept{border:0px!important;color:#fff!important;background:#929854!important;font-weight:600!important}.shopify-pc__banner__dialog button.shopify-pc__banner__btn-decline{border:1px solid hsl(0,0%,87.5%)!important;color:#686868!important;background:#f6f6ef00!important}.shopify-pc__banner__btns.shopify-pc__banner__btns-granular{font-size:1.6rem}
/*# sourceMappingURL=/cdn/shop/t/30/assets/custom.css.map */
